The following are lists of words in the English language that are known as "loanwords" or "borrowings," which are derived from other languages. For Old English -derived words, see List of English words of Old English origin .
This is a list of English words inherited and derived directly from the Old English stage of the language. This list also includes neologisms formed from Old English roots and/or particles in later forms of English, and words borrowed into other languages (e.g. French, Anglo-French, etc.) then borrowed back into English (e.g. bateau, chiffon, gourmet, nordic, etc.).

This is a list of English language words borrowed from Indigenous languages of the Americas, either directly or through intermediate European languages such as Spanish or French. It does not cover names of ethnic groups or place names derived from Indigenous languages.

The earliest recorded use of "fuck" in English comes from c. 1475, in the poem Flen flyys, where it is spelled fuccant (conjugated as if a Latin verb meaning "they fuck"). The word derived from Proto-Germanic roots, and has cognates in many other Germanic languages. [9] [10] [11]
